Annie Malone establishes Poro College in St. Louis, the first Black-owned cosmetology school.

Date: 1918

Malone also develops products for Black consumers, including skin and hair care products. Madam C. J. Walker is Malone's student. Both Malone and Walker refuse to sell skin lighteners and to market their hair products as hair straighteners.
